A Story of Success: Funding, Valuation & Funding Model of BharatPe

BharatPe is a one-stop shop for digital payments. As per BharatPe co-founder Shashvat Nakrani, the idea of building an app like BharatPe was focused on solving the challenge faced by merchants/SMEs to accept digital payments without losing out on margins. As no payment gateway was charging less than 1% of commission, Shashvat Nakrani who was working on a startup idea in 2017-18 decided to leverage UPI to build a digital payments solution that would remove all charges on receiving payments, build a network of merchants, and monetize through other financial products.

So, How Does BharatPe Earn?

The co-founder and CEO of BharatPe, Ashneer Grover had an observation while working with different banking and investment firms. He noticed that since margins were low in retail, local merchants or shopkeepers were not ready to pay for services such as digital payments. But they were ready to pay interest on loans for expanding their business. However, it was tough for them to borrow loans from banks due to a great deal of paperwork.

So he decided to come up with a solution that would help these small businesses expand their operations without any hassles and make them more profitable.

The Growth Of BharatPe

BharatPe’s business model is based on its QR Code technology. The QR Code is a two-dimensional barcode which can be scanned by any smartphone having a camera to make payments or transfers without the need for Internet connectivity or a mobile app. BharatPe has been working on its own proprietary technology since 2018 and commercially launched its QR Code in August 2018 and started lending loans six months after that. For loan disbursal, it partnered with financial companies or peer-to-peer NBFCs such as LiquiLoans and LenDenClub. Since its launch, BharatPe has seen immense growth and has become 19th startup to enter the list of Unicorn startups in 2021
